数组对象自带了浅拷贝和深拷贝的方法,但是一般用深拷贝多一些:
代码如下:
>>> a = np.ones((2,2))
>>> b = a
>>> b is a
True
>>> c = a.copy() #深拷贝
>>> c is a
False
本文通过实例演示了如何使用numpy库中的数组对象进行深拷贝,对比了直接赋值与深拷贝的区别,并验证了深拷贝的有效性。
数组对象自带了浅拷贝和深拷贝的方法,但是一般用深拷贝多一些:
代码如下:
>>> a = np.ones((2,2))
>>> b = a
>>> b is a
True
>>> c = a.copy() #深拷贝
>>> c is a
False
转载于:https://www.cnblogs.com/lindaxin/p/7978559.html
1252
417
3314
588
921

被折叠的 条评论
为什么被折叠?